Spring beauties are one of the early risers of the spring wildflowers. Their nectar and pollen come none too soon for small native bees that are waking up. In the deciduous forests, spring beauties line the edges of trials with their delicate pale pink and white blooms. The plant is a perennial that survives the winter thanks to its tuberous root. Spring Hiking: Hueston Woods State Park, Ohio
Hueston Woods sits on the Cincinnati Arch which is a geological term for this area of land that used to be a shallow sea. There is even a designated area where you can collect the Ordovician fossils (ancient marine animals) year-round. However, I believe the best part of Hueston Woods is the hiking trails.
